12.5 miles (20.0 km) · 4,489 ft elevation gain · Point to Point · trail · Route

The Via Alpina route traverses 12.5 miles through Mels, St. Gallen, Schweiz/Suisse/Svizzera/Svizra. Elevation gain totals 4,489 feet, with 4,639 feet of descent. The most significant ascent covers 3.8 miles and gains 3,011 feet. Vertical rate measures 362 feet of gain per mile. About 30% of the distance is runnable terrain. Terrain is predominantly trail. Technical difficulty: mountainous. This route ranks at the 87.8th percentile for difficulty among similar distances.
